Also, are you using the desktop app or a web browser? If you use the desktop app, try using a web browser or vice versa. With the web browser in specific, I also recommend the following:

  • Log out of Figma
  • Clear all site data for Figma.com
  • Make sure that you’re running the newest version of the browser
  • Log back in and open the file(s) again.
